A massively parallel multiscale CAFE framework for the modelling of fracture in heterogeneous materials under dynamic loading. (January 2020)
- Record Type:
- Journal Article
- Title:
- A massively parallel multiscale CAFE framework for the modelling of fracture in heterogeneous materials under dynamic loading. (January 2020)
- Main Title:
- A massively parallel multiscale CAFE framework for the modelling of fracture in heterogeneous materials under dynamic loading
- Authors:
- Hewitt, Sam
Margetts, Lee
Shterenlikht, Anton
Revell, Alistair - Abstract:
- Highlights: A multiscale modelling mini-app for dynamic problems is presented. A mechanistic model for simulating fracture is coupled to a finite element library. A good representation of Mode I fracture in polycrystalline materials is seen. The mini-app achieved good scaling on approximately 24, 000 cores. Abstract: This paper presents a novel computational framework for modelling multiscale fracture that can be used to solve engineering problems subject to dynamic loading. The framework simulates, mechanistically, at the mesoscale, the physical processes that lead to brittle fracture. A homogenisation step is used to translate the accumulation of damage from the mesoscale to the macroscale (as a reduced stiffness in the corresponding region of the structure). In order to achieve this, the multiscale framework couples together two open source Fortran packages; the macroscale ParaFEM with the mesoscale CASUP. ParaFEM is a highly parallel finite element analysis library used to model structures at the continuum scale. CASUP is a package that uses cellular automata to simulate brittle fracture in polycrystalline materials. A simple test problem involving a vibrating cantilever beam is used to demonstrate the simulation of dynamic cyclic loading, leading to brittle cracking. In the cellular automata software, there are a range of parameters that can be adjusted, such as the fracture energy and grain size. These are explored to demonstrate how they might affect the predictedHighlights: A multiscale modelling mini-app for dynamic problems is presented. A mechanistic model for simulating fracture is coupled to a finite element library. A good representation of Mode I fracture in polycrystalline materials is seen. The mini-app achieved good scaling on approximately 24, 000 cores. Abstract: This paper presents a novel computational framework for modelling multiscale fracture that can be used to solve engineering problems subject to dynamic loading. The framework simulates, mechanistically, at the mesoscale, the physical processes that lead to brittle fracture. A homogenisation step is used to translate the accumulation of damage from the mesoscale to the macroscale (as a reduced stiffness in the corresponding region of the structure). In order to achieve this, the multiscale framework couples together two open source Fortran packages; the macroscale ParaFEM with the mesoscale CASUP. ParaFEM is a highly parallel finite element analysis library used to model structures at the continuum scale. CASUP is a package that uses cellular automata to simulate brittle fracture in polycrystalline materials. A simple test problem involving a vibrating cantilever beam is used to demonstrate the simulation of dynamic cyclic loading, leading to brittle cracking. In the cellular automata software, there are a range of parameters that can be adjusted, such as the fracture energy and grain size. These are explored to demonstrate how they might affect the predicted structural integrity of the cantilever beam. Parallel performance is investigated using a Cray XC30 supercomputer, showing that the software can make efficient use of tens of thousands of cores. This paper highlights that modelling the physical mechanisms that lead to damage and plasticity could be an attractive alternative to phenomenological constitutive models. This work will be of interest to researchers and practitioners needing more precise predictions or a better understanding of damage propagation under cyclic or impact loading. With further development, this type of framework will enable the insilico design and evaluation of new material microstructures; leading to improved performance of components and devices subject to extreme operating conditions. … (more)
- Is Part Of:
- Advances in engineering software. Volume 139(2020)
- Journal:
- Advances in engineering software
- Issue:
- Volume 139(2020)
- Issue Display:
- Volume 139, Issue 2020 (2020)
- Year:
- 2020
- Volume:
- 139
- Issue:
- 2020
- Issue Sort Value:
- 2020-0139-2020-0000
- Page Start:
- Page End:
- Publication Date:
- 2020-01
- Subjects:
- Multiscale -- Parallel -- Fracture -- Cellular automata -- Finite element
Computer-aided engineering -- Periodicals
Engineering -- Computer programs -- Periodicals
Engineering -- Software -- Periodicals
Periodicals
620.0028553 - Journal URLs:
- http://www.sciencedirect.com/science/journal/09659978 ↗
http://www.elsevier.com/journals ↗ - DOI:
- 10.1016/j.advengsoft.2019.102737 ↗
- Languages:
- English
- ISSNs:
- 0965-9978
- Deposit Type:
- Legaldeposit
- View Content:
- Available online (eLD content is only available in our Reading Rooms) ↗
- Physical Locations:
- British Library DSC - 0705.450000
British Library DSC - BLDSS-3PM
British Library HMNTS - ELD Digital store - Ingest File:
- 12091.xml